Dostoevsky’s The Gambler is actually a cautionary tale of addiction and loss in the Roulette table. Greatly regarded as among the greats of 19th century Russian literature, Dostoevsky was himself a gambler and owed his publisher a lot of money. He wager him the publishing legal rights of all of his previous and long run is effective, versus income owed, that he could generate a e book in just thirty times.
